WebHenri Bergson is an extraordinary political phi- losopher. By this we mean two things: on the one hand, he is a philosopher who has had an extraordinary impact on the political, and, on the other hand, he is an extraordinary philosopher of the political. WebAug 29, 2013 · Bergson notes that animals do not have this function, since what unites them with life is not intelligence but instinct. “The role played by these images might belong to instinct, and no doubt would belong to it in a being deprived of intelligence” (Bergson 1993, p. 113).
